In 2019-2020, 30,635 people earned their degree in general mathematics, making the major the 27th most popular in the United States.
At the associate degree level specifically, there were 4,839 general mathematics graduates with average earnings and debt of $33,082 and $17,678 respectively.

Out of the 1 schools in the Best Value Mathematical Sciences Schools for an Associate For Those Getting Aid that were part of this year’s ranking, Liberty University landed the #1 spot on the list. Lynchburg, Virginia is the setting for this large institution of higher learning. The private not-for-profit school handed out associates’s mathematical sciences degrees to 2 students in 2019-2020.
Liberty University did well in our major quality rankings, too. It placed #1 on our “Best General Mathematics Associate Degree Schools” list. The estimated yearly cost for Liberty University is $28,903 for associate degree mathematical sciences students with aid.
